The Importance of Licensed Glass Repair: Why You Shouldn't DIY
When it pertains to fixing glass, whether it's a chipped windscreen, a shattered window, or a broken shower door, many individuals may think about tackling the task themselves. However, choosing a licensed glass repair service is not just more secure however more efficient in making sure durability and compliance with security standards. This post will look into the importance of licensed glass repair, the benefits it provides, and typical FAQs surrounding the topic.
What is Licensed Glass Repair?
Licensed glass repair refers to the process of repairing or replacing glass elements in cars, homes, or commercial areas carried out by professionals who have the essential certifications and satisfy industry policies. These specialists have the experience and knowledge required to resolve different types of glass damage, making sure not only quality work however likewise maintaining the security and aesthetics of the glass.
Why Choose Licensed Glass Repair?
Buying licensed glass repair has various benefits. Here are some crucial factors to think about:
1. Quality Assurance
Licensed experts undergo strenuous training and certification processes. This means they have the knowledge to do the task correctly. Badly performed repairs can result in additional damage and even mishaps.
2. Safety and Compliance
Licensed glass repairers abide by safety requirements stated by various regulative organizations. For circumstances, in automotive scenarios, improper repairs may lead to jeopardized lorry security. Licensed experts know how to manage glass products to prevent risks.
3. Guarantee and Insurance
Lots of licensed glass repair services offer guarantees on their work. This offers assurance, understanding you're covered in case of future concerns. In addition, a lot of insurance coverage companies choose to deal with licensed specialists, making the claims procedure smoother.
4. Advanced Techniques and Equipment
Licensed repair experts utilize specialized techniques and equipment not available to the typical person. This allows them to perform repairs that are effective and long-lasting.
5. Time and Cost Efficiency
While DIY repairs might seem less expensive upfront, they can end up costing more if they stop working and lead to bigger concerns. Furthermore, experienced professionals can often complete the task much faster than a beginner can.
Common Types of Glass Repairs
Comprehending the various types of glass repairs can help you value the competence required. Here are some typical types:
| Type of Glass Repair | Description |
|---|---|
| Windshield Repair | Includes repairing chips or cracks to restore visibility and structural integrity of the windshield. |
| Window Restoration Replacement | Refers to completely changing broken or foggy glass panes in windows. |
| Shower Door Repair | Requires repairing split or broken glass in shower enclosures and guaranteeing leak-proof seals. |
| Tabletops and Furniture Glass | Involves repairing or changing tempered glass utilized in tabletops and furnishings pieces. |
| Auto Glass Repair | Covers a series of repairs including side mirrors, rear windows, and sunroofs. |

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How can I tell if my glass needs to be repaired or replaced?
If there are small chips or fractures (less than six inches), repair might be possible. However, if the damage blocks the chauffeur's view, or if the crack is bigger than a dollar costs, replacement is typically suggested.
2. Is licensed glass repair covered by insurance coverage?
The majority of insurance plan cover glass repairs, but it can differ by provider and policy type. It's best to talk to your insurance coverage company for specifics.
3. How long does a common glass repair take?
The period depends on the kind of repair. Windscreen repairs may take 30 minutes to an hour, while Free Window Repair Estimate replacements might take a number of hours.
4. Can I drive my vehicle after a windscreen repair?
Yes, most windscreen repairs can be completed in less than an hour, and you may drive the lorry quickly after. Nevertheless, it's best to wait for a bit before exposing it to severe weather condition conditions.
5. Do I require to set up a visit for glass repair?
While numerous services use walk-in alternatives, it's typically best to call ahead and set up a visit to guarantee timely service.
